Get in character – in Akiba

Character goods – along with gaming – form much of the backbone of what makes Akihabara Akihabara.

Be you into Japanese characters such as Pokemon, Ampanman or Black Jack (and there are a million others – those are
just a few examples) or anime figures known and loved just as much overseas as they are in Akiba, a trip to this haven of the geek, this paradise for peddlers of all things anime wil never fail to satisfy as long as you know where to look for what you want, what you need, and in some extreme cases, what folk crave.

As most know, large stores are to be found all over Akihabara but these trade primarily into household electonic
items. Character goods are in evidence to some degree, especially on the upper Duty Free floors where many non-Japanese are coaxed into making purchases they might actually be able to make in smaller stores for less money anyway – regardless of the DF price tag offering a reduction of around 10 percent or so.

So, it is to the smaller outlets the true character fan will head; those seen in the streets running parallel to the
main strip, behind the big names of LAOX etc.

There are literally hundreds and hundreds of stores here. Many sell cheaper versions of the big store items, but
increasing numbers are dedicating themselves to any and all things character related – from phone straps to comic books, figures to place on the shelf back home to full size character outfits to help you re-enact your favorite scenes from a given TV show or movie.

Prices vary with much available at very reasonable cost when compared to online sales options and the larger stores, and bargaining IS a possibility – forget what you read in the guide books – this is Akiba where anything goes. There are of course also some joint specialising in the rare and hard to find though – and in these places look but be careful about touching unless you have direct access to a bank vault for it in these places you will see the real big
spenders; those unafraid of dropping several hundred dollars on a single magazine.

As with so much else though – character shopping in Akiba is what you make it. It can break the bank or bring back
memories of childhood – your call.
